EV Charger Installation safely and properly demands a high level of competence, exceeding basic electrical understanding, as it involves handling considerable electrical needs for prolonged periods. To start the procedure, a certified electrician needs to conduct a comprehensive on-site examination, examining the primary electrical panel's capacity and the condition of the existing wiring infrastructure. Given that charging an electric lorry imposes a massive strain on a home's electrical system, an expert installation usually includes specialized circuits and advanced security functions to reduce the risk of overheating. The installation may also require updating to a three-phase power system to attain considerably faster charging speeds, depending on the automobile's requirements and the home's distinct requirements. Through meticulous preparation and attention to detail, the recently set up system can perfectly integrate with other high-power devices, such as cooling systems or swimming pool devices, without disrupting the general stability and dependability of the home's electrical supply.
Safety is the absolute cornerstone of a trustworthy EV Charger Installation, especially when dealing with the high-current demands of lithium-ion battery innovation. In Australia, the standards for electrical work are exceptionally high, and every EV Charger Installation must abide by rigorous regulatory structures to mitigate the threat of electrical fires or equipment failure. Expert installers guarantee that the EV Charger Installation consists of the correct RCD defense and surge suppression, which are crucial for defending both the vehicle's sensitive electronic devices and the home's facilities. Furthermore, a high-quality EV Charger Installation thinks about the physical environment, making sure that all outside units are appropriately ranked for weather condition resistance versus the extreme sun and coastal humidity typical of the region.
